A 'SEER', that's what they had called her. From a young age, L/n Y/n had both the blessing and the curse to be able to see everyone's soulmate. It was a powerful combination of her mother and father's quirk, both beyond proud to see what she could become in the future, but it had gone downhill from there.

Time and time again, Y/n had ruined relationships and potential loves. The first was her own parents'. They were at the doctor's office, having just discovered and identified her quirk, and to say that they were proud was an understatement. "Mommy," She had suddenly said, catching her parents' attention.

"Hm?" M/n had looked at her innocent little daughter as she twiddled her fingers.

"You and Daddy aren't soulmates."

That was just the beginning of it all. 

That's why it didn't come as much of a shock to see her parents get divorced and watch her dad move to the states, managing to settle down with a pretty white lady that Y/n had no idea about. During those trials and nights of endless guilt, there was only one person that stuck with her, Midoriya Izuku.

Yes, the kind little broccoli who lived just a few blocks down wasn't hesitant to be her first shoulder to cry on after the sudden revelation. And even after that event, the two stayed close and when you'd find one, the other wouldn't be far behind. Year after year, they'd end up in the same class. However, that pattern drastically changed when they'd been accepted into Yuuei.

"I'm going into the management course, Izu."

"Okay," He had cheered for her even then, holding up two thumbs-up with a bright grin. "I guess you'll have to manage me in the future, Y/n!" Y/n had pinked at his words, feeling the light tug on her fingers as he held up his thumbs. She had known for years, but was too shy to say anything. "I will, Izu."

Y/n had watched countless red strings be brought together or torn apart with her aid, but for some reason, she could never properly deal with her own. Just the thought of him made her chest tighten and her heart flutter, her words getting stuck in her throat. And the painful process just repeated itself when she got lost in his green eyes all over again.

That's why, when she watched her best friend pink at someone totally different. Someone with warm chocolate brown eyes, short hair that matched her eyes, and a cute blush that adorned her face, she knew what had to be done. Over the years, L/n Y/n had ruined countless relationships and devastated love after love, person after person.

So, her next actions held no hesitation.

With teary eyes, she cut her own string with a quick swipe of her scissors, glancing at the two that chattered in the hallway. Y/n watched as the threads of the string whithered away and only one end stuck out on her pinky finger, an exact replica attached to Izuku's. With a brave smile, she wiped away her tears and tottered out into the hallway, catching his gaze.

He smiled brightly at her, waving energetically. "Oh, Y/n!" He greeted her with such blind optimism that her heart hurt. She'd been watching him for weeks; how his cheeks would turn pink whenever he talked to Uraraka, how he'd compliment her on their walks home, and the occasional moments that his hand would not-so-unintentionally brush against hers.

Y/n had seen all of it and she didn't need another second to contemplate her next actions. She had never tried it before, but she could just hope to God that it worked. Y/n subconsciously greeted them back, a small smile playing at her lips as she grabbed Uraraka's end, finding no weight on the other end of it.

Glad that her plan had worked out so far, she didn't stop herself to do the next steps. Y/n grabbed Izuku's end and Ochaco's, praying in her head as she squeezed her eyes shut. She knew that to the other two were staring at her like she was crazy, watching her press air in between her fingers like her life depended on it.

Suddenly, Y/n paused and took a step back, a deep breath of relief leaving her lips as she looked at the newly fixed strings. It seemed as if Izuku had been explaining Y/n's quirk to Ochaco, the brunette's face a bright pink. He seemed to look at Y/n for confirmation, a quizzical look on his face. She nodded in response and his cheeks grew warm.

"So, you're my. . . ?"

"No way. . . "

The two didn't hesitate to embrace each other and the tightening in Y/n's chest grew harsher. Pain throbbed in her heart and she scurried off, wiping the tears away from her eyes wildly as she tried to look anywhere else, but behind her. L/n Y/n had ruined a lot of relationships in her life. And if she could fix her best friend's, she'd do it in a heartbeat.

Even if it meant ruining her own.
